Built on Wazuh — a mature, open-source unified XDR/SIEM platform — so your spend goes to analyst attention and tuning, not vendor licensing. Telemetry stays exportable and yours.
Wazuh agents across endpoints and servers, plus cloud and SaaS log ingestion (Microsoft 365, Google Workspace, firewalls, identity) feeding one manager we host and tune — not a black box.
File-integrity monitoring, vulnerability detection, and CIS-benchmark configuration audits, mapped to MITRE ATT&CK and tuned to your environment monthly so alerts mean something.
Local-LLM-assisted log analysis lets analysts query your environment in plain language and surface patterns no static rule was written for yet — without your data leaving the platform we host.
Documented response runbooks, guided remediation, and active containment — isolate a host, disable an account, block an indicator. Real analysts, not just an alert in your inbox.
Continuous control mappings and evidence — PCI DSS 4.0, HIPAA, SOC 2, CMMC, and NIST CSF 2.0 — generated from the same telemetry we monitor, not a separate audit scramble.
